Wexford Carol

 

The Wexford Carol”, sometimes known by its first verse “Good people all this Christmas time”, is of uncertain origins, and, while it is occasionally claimed to be from the early Middle Ages, it likely was composed in the 15th or 16th century based on its musical and lyrical style.[2] 

The Wexford Carol has always been one of my favorite Carols.  When asked for a new carol for The Texas Voices, I was finally able to try my hand at an arrangement.  Here is the arrangement and their performance. Alan Dyer is the Director.
